The MB9AFA42MBBGL-GE1 microcontroller operates based on the ARM Cortex-M3 architecture. It executes instructions stored in its flash memory, processes data, and controls the connected electronic devices through its I/O pins. The clock speed determines the rate at which instructions are executed. The microcontroller communicates with other devices using the available communication interfaces, such as UART, SPI, I2C, or USB.

Q1: What is the MB9AFA42MBBGL-GE1? A1: The MB9AFA42MBBGL-GE1 is a microcontroller unit (MCU) manufactured by Fujitsu. It is designed for use in various technical solutions.
Q2: What are the key features of the MB9AFA42MBBGL-GE1? A2: The MB9AFA42MBBGL-GE1 features a high-performance ARM Cortex-M3 core, multiple communication interfaces, analog-to-digital converters, timers, and other peripherals.
Q3: What applications can the MB9AFA42MBBGL-GE1 be used for? A3: The MB9AFA42MBBGL-GE1 can be used in a wide range of applications including industrial automation, consumer electronics, automotive systems, and more.
Q4: What is the operating voltage range of the MB9AFA42MBBGL-GE1? A4: The MB9AFA42MBBGL-GE1 operates within a voltage range of 2.7V to 5.5V.
Q5: How much flash memory does the MB9AFA42MBBGL-GE1 have? A5: The MB9AFA42MBBGL-GE1 has 256KB of flash memory for program storage.
Q6: Can the MB9AFA42MBBGL-GE1 communicate with other devices? A6: Yes, the MB9AFA42MBBGL-GE1 supports various communication interfaces such as UART, SPI, I2C, and CAN.
Q7: Does the MB9AFA42MBBGL-GE1 have analog-to-digital converters (ADC)? A7: Yes, the MB9AFA42MBBGL-GE1 has a built-in 12-bit ADC with multiple channels for analog signal conversion.
Q8: What is the maximum operating frequency of the MB9AFA42MBBGL-GE1? A8: The MB9AFA42MBBGL-GE1 can operate at a maximum frequency of 72MHz.
Q9: Can I use the MB9AFA42MBBGL-GE1 in automotive applications? A9: Yes, the MB9AFA42MBBGL-GE1 is suitable for automotive applications as it meets the required standards and has features like CAN interface and robust design.
Q10: Is there any development support available for the MB9AFA42MBBGL-GE1? A10: Yes, Fujitsu provides development tools, software libraries, and documentation to support the development process for the MB9AFA42MBBGL-GE1.
